  • Metallocenes containing aryl-substituted indenyl derivatives as ligands, process for their preparation, and their use as catalysts
    申请人:——
    公开号:US20010021755A1
    公开(公告)日:2001-09-13
    Metallocenes containing aryl-substituted indenyl derivatives as ligands, process for their preparation, and their use as catalysts. A very effective catalyst system for the polymerization or copolymerization of olefins comprises a cocatalyst, preferably an aluninoxane or a supported aluminoxane, and a metallocene of the formula I 1 in which, in the preferred form, M 1 is Zr or Ef, R 1 and R 2 are halogen or alkyl, R 3 is alkyl, R 4 to R 12 are alkyl or hydrogen and R 13 is a (substituted) alkylene or heteroatom bridge. The metallocenes, in particular the zirconocenes, produce polymers of very high molecular weight, in the case of prochiral monomers polymers of very high molecular weight, very high stereotacticity and very high melting point, at high catalyst activities in the industrially particularly interesting temperature range between 50 and 80° C. In addition, reactor deposits are avoided by means of supported catalyst systems.

  • Polyolefin production catalyst and method of preparing polyolefins
    申请人:Japan Polyolafins Co., Ltd.
    公开号:US06121182A1
    公开(公告)日:2000-09-19
    A catalyst component for polyolefin production catalysts comprising a metallocene compound represented by general formula (1) (symbols have the meanings as described in the specification), polyolefin production catalyst containing the component, and method for producing polyolefin with the catalyst are provided. Use of a catalyst containing the novel metallocene compound as a catalyst component of the invention in polymerization of .alpha.-olefin, particularly propylene, enables one to prepare high rigid, high melting point isotactic polypropylene useful as an industrial material for automobiles and the like, more specifically isotactic polypropylene having highly controlled stereoregulartity and regioregularity, particularly the one having a high regioregularity that has been difficult to achieve with conventional metallocene catalysts. ##STR1##
